Political Tensions Rise Over Prosecutions and New Evidence in High-Profile Cases

TL;DR Summary
The article discusses the inconsistency in Trump's stance on prosecuting former presidents, highlighting that legal immunity granted to presidents by the Supreme Court could protect Obama from any charges related to his actions during his presidency, especially given the broad scope of presidential immunity and the legal standards set by recent rulings. It emphasizes the political and legal contradictions in Trump's claims about prosecuting Obama, suggesting a double standard in immunity considerations.
